BD6736FV-E2 operates based on a switching regulator principle. It converts the input voltage to a regulated output voltage using a combination of control circuitry, power MOSFETs, and passive components. The control circuitry monitors the output voltage and adjusts the duty cycle of the power MOSFETs to maintain the desired output voltage.
